Why you'll love this job

You will be responsible for the reconciliation, loading and unloading of customer baggage in a state-of-the-art baggage facility. The role also entails the safe transportation of customers’ baggage to and from the aircraft parking area. There is an expectation that you will have a general understanding of working in an airside and security-restricted zone and at all times they will behave in a responsible manner in a busy, complicated and at times noisy working environment. On a day-to-day basis, you will take instructions from the baggage Crew Chiefs. The position is shift work based, including weekends and Bank Holidays.

What you'll do

  • Provide a consistently high-quality baggage handling service
  • Using a handheld security device to reconcile and load baggage into containers may be required
  • Use a handheld device to re-flight baggage
  • Drive specialized equipment to transport the baggage containers to and from the aircraft
  • Work closely with and take instructions from the Baggage Crew Chiefs responsible for that work area
  • Conduct any relevant administrative duties 
  • Represent American Airlines by adhering to the uniform standards and by adopting a customer-focused approach at all times
  • Promote any and all American Airlines products and services to our customers
  • Complete all compulsory training by the given deadlines (e.g. SAI and DG) 
  • Promote safe working practices at all times
  • Carry out any other reasonable duties consistent with the post

All you'll need for success

Minimum Qualifications- Education & Prior Job Experience

  • Be physically fit and able to walk long distances over the course of a regular shift
  • Be able to continue lifting baggage weighing up to 23kg over the course of a regular shift
  • For baggage weighing over 32kg, you will work as a team to lift it safely 
  • Be able to work as part of a small team
  • Be able to work effectively with minimum supervision
  • Be willing to work in a shifting environment (including weekends and Bank Holidays)
  • Have the ability to communicate both written and verbally to a high standard 
  • Hold a valid EU driving license and be willing and able to pass the HAL driving test
  • Have a well-groomed appearance & adhere to the uniform standards at all times 
  • Be reliable and punctual 
  • Comply with all American Airlines policies and procedures 
  • Be able to obtain a valid Heathrow airside security pass
  • Hold a valid BAA airside pass, or have the ability to hold one 
  • Completed GSAT training
  • Be willing and able to successfully complete all relevant training

Preferred Qualifications- Education & Prior Job Experience

  • Previous experience of working for an airline
  • Basic computer skills (Word, Excel, PowerPoint, Outlook)
